Time temperature indicator (TTI) labels are smart packaging solutions that visually monitor cumulative temperature exposure throughout storage and transportation. By Label Type

Critical time-temperature indicators account for approximately 47% of the market, with annual production exceeding 8.9 billion labels. These indicators continuously monitor cumulative temperature exposure and are widely used in vaccine logistics, seafood, dairy, and biologics packaging.

Critical temperature indicators contribute nearly 32% of global demand, with production exceeding 6.0 billion labels annually. These labels provide an irreversible visual indication when products exceed predefined temperature thresholds during storage or transportation.

Partial history indicators represent approximately 21% of market revenue, with production surpassing 4.0 billion labels annually. They are primarily used for pharmaceuticals, chemicals, and specialty food products requiring partial temperature history monitoring.

By End-use Industry

Food and beverage applications account for approximately 54% of global demand, consuming more than 10.2 billion labels annually. TTI labels improve food safety, reduce spoilage, and support compliance across dairy, meat, seafood, frozen foods, and fresh produce supply chains.

Pharmaceuticals and healthcare contribute around 34% of market demand, utilizing over 6.4 billion labels annually. Applications include vaccines, biologics, insulin, blood products, and temperature-sensitive medicines requiring continuous cold chain monitoring.

Chemical applications represent approximately 12% of the market with annual consumption exceeding 2.3 billion labels. Indicator labels are used to monitor specialty chemicals, laboratory reagents, and industrial products requiring temperature-controlled storage.
